Drug-free Haryana cyclothon reaches Karnal

As part of the Haryana Uday outreach campaign aimed at building a drug-free Haryana, the state-wide cyclothon named “Hum Sabka Saanjha Sapna – Nasha Mukt Ho Haryana Apna” reached Karnal on Thursday. Karnal MLA Jagmohan Anand and Mayor Renu Bala Gupta welcomed the participants and reaffirmed their commitment to the mission of a drug-free Haryana.

The cyclothon is travelling across the state, spreading awareness about the dangers of drug abuse and encouraging citizens—especially the youth—to join the fight against addiction.

Addressing the gathering, MLA Anand said, “This is not just a journey on bicycles, but a movement to transform society. Drug addiction is a serious threat to our youth and our future. We must unite as a community to eradicate this menace.” He also participated in the cyclothon and interacted with citizens, urging them to take a pledge against drugs.

Mayor Gupta echoed similar sentiments, saying, “Under the leadership of Chief Minister Nayab Singh Saini, Haryana is witnessing remarkable development, and a drug-free environment is essential for a healthy society. This campaign reflects the government’s resolve to combat drug abuse through awareness and collective action.”

Earlier, the cyclothon was welcomed at Kutana village of the Assandh constituency, where Assandh MLA Yogendra Rana received it along with enthusiastic locals and administrative officials.

Representatives of 84 panchayats felicitated

On the call of Chief Minister Nayab Singh Saini, the ongoing Cyclothon-2.0 carrying the message and pledge of Drug Free Haryana was welcomed at the Mini-Secretariat. Education Minister Mahipal Dhanda flagged off the Cyclothon-2.0 for Karnal. Earlier the Education Minister felicitated the representatives of 84 village panchayats for working sincerely for making their villages drug-free.Dhanda also administered an anti-drug oath to the youth and people present during the programme. Dhanda, along with district president Dushyant Bhatt, DC Virender Kumar Dahiya, SP Lokender Singh and other officials were present during the programme.
